概括
机器学习通过使用三粒子条件来改进电子结构计算,以增强两电子降密矩阵 (v2RDM) 方法. 这种方法显著提高了强烈相关的系统的能量精度.

背景情况:
- 由于指数级缩放,强烈相关的电子带来了计算挑战.
- 减少密度矩阵 (RDM) 方法提供了一种减轻这些成本的方法.
- 变量两电子RDM (v2RDM) 方法受到不完整的N-可表示性约束的限制.
研究的目的:
- 开发一种机器学习 (ML) 协议,以改进v2RDM方法的能源计算.
- 为了提高准确性,利用来自N-可表示性条件的基于物理的特征.
主要方法:
- 作为ML特征,利用了部分三粒子N可表示性条件 (T1和T2) 的违反.
- 仅使用两电子减少密度矩阵 (2RDM) 评估了这些特征.
- 开发了一种ML协议,以改善从v2RDM计算中获得的能量,该计算只执行两个粒子 (PQG) 条件.
主要成果:
- 证明了三粒子N-表示性违规可以有效地作为基于物理的ML特征.
- ML协议显著提高了v2RDM能量计算的准确性.
- 与配置-交互计算的参考值相比,实现了大幅改善的能量.
结论:
- 基于N-可表示性原则的机器学习可以克服v2RDM方法的局限性.
- 这种方法为复杂系统的精确电子结构计算提供了一个有希望的途径.
- 该方法为强相关电子的能量预测提供了显著的增强.

Shortly after de Broglie published his ideas that the electron in a hydrogen atom could be better thought of as being a circular standing wave instead of a particle moving in quantized circular orbits, Erwin Schrödinger extended de Broglie’s work by deriving what is now known as the Schrödinger equation. When Schrödinger applied his equation to hydrogen-like atoms, he was able to reproduce Bohr’s expression for the energy and, thus, the Rydberg formula governing hydrogen spectra.

In an atom, the negatively charged electrons are attracted to the positively charged nucleus. In a multielectron atom, electron-electron repulsions are also observed. The attractive and repulsive forces are dependent on the distance between the particles, as well as the sign and magnitude of the charges on the individual particles. When the charges on the particles are opposite, they attract each other. If both particles have the same charge, they repel each other.

Following the work of Ernest Rutherford and his colleagues in the early twentieth century, the picture of atoms consisting of tiny dense nuclei surrounded by lighter and even tinier electrons continually moving about the nucleus was well established. This picture was called the planetary model since it pictured the atom as a miniature “solar system” with the electrons orbiting the nucleus like planets orbiting the sun.
